DevOps Consulting Services
Automate code deployments, containerize services, and achieve continuous integration.
When developers deploy code manually, deployments are slow, error-prone, and often cause temporary site downtime. DevOps is the practice of combining software development and IT operations to automate the code deployment pipeline. ClarvoTech provides expert **DevOps consulting services**, helping organizations set up stable, automated environments.
We build custom CI/CD pipelines using GitHub Actions and GitLab CI. When your developers push code, the pipeline automatically compiles the system, runs unit tests, scans code for vulnerability libraries, builds Docker containers, and deploys them to productionβall with zero human intervention. We configure EKS (AWS) or AKS (Azure) Kubernetes grids to orchestrate containers, balancing compute workloads dynamically.
By automating your servers provisioning and code pipelines, you reduce software launch times, improve system stability, and let your developers focus on coding instead of managing servers.
Core Capabilities Included:
- CI/CD deployment pipelines (GitHub Actions, GitLab CI)
- Docker container configurations and optimization
- Kubernetes cluster provisioning (EKS, AKS, GKE)
- Automated system health alerts and Prometheus metrics
Key Business Benefits
Zero Downtime Deployment
Deploy code updates continuously using rolling updates or blue-green cluster paths.
Automated Testing
Verify every code pull request automatically before it compiles and goes live.
Instant Infrastructure Deploy
Replicate developer, staging, and production servers instantly with Terraform.
Development Tech Stack
Related Industries
Frequently Asked Questions
What is CI/CD?
CI/CD stands for Continuous Integration and Continuous Deployment. It refers to the automated practice of building, testing, and deploying code changes immediately as developers push them to a shared repository.
How does containerization help our business?
Docker containerization packages an application with all its libraries and dependencies. This ensures that the application runs identically on a developer's laptop, staging server, and production cloud, eliminating 'it works on my machine' errors.
Ready to Deploy This Custom Solution?
Discuss your project scope, timeline targets, and engineering dependencies with a technical architect.